VMAs red carpet fashion: The most talked-about looks at MTV’s Video Music Awards 2025

Red Carpet Extravagance at the 2025 MTV Video Music Awards

The 2025 MTV Video Music Awards delivered a night of fashion-forward moments that pushed boundaries and redefined style on the red carpet. From avant-garde hairstyles to bold ensemble choices, the event showcased a blend of creativity, nostalgia, and innovation. Here are some of the most unforgettable looks that made headlines.

FKA Twigs’ Avant-Garde Hair

FKA Twigs turned heads with a hairstyle that blurred the line between art and fashion. Designed by hair artist Louis Souvestre, her braids were styled to resemble over-ear headphones, creating a striking visual effect. The intricate design included thin braids that mimicked jack cables, adding an extra layer of detail to her overall look. Paired with a bandeau top and burgundy pants, the outfit emphasized her signature avant-garde aesthetic.

Sabrina Carpenter’s Elegant Transformation

Sabrina Carpenter made a statement in a long-sleeved, high-necked gown that stood out for its elegance amid the typically casual VMA attire. The dress, designed by Valentino, featured strategic beadwork and floral embroidery, offering subtle hints of skin beneath sheer fabric. Carpenter added a playful touch with a lilac boa, complementing her three VMAs wins, including Best Pop Artist and Best Album.

Huntr/x’s Fourth Wall Break

The K-pop group Huntr/x made a memorable appearance on the red carpet, breaking the fourth wall with their outfits inspired by their Netflix series. Audrey Nuna, Ejae, and Rei Ami wore ensembles that mirrored their characters, with Nuna’s puffy jacket sparking excitement among fans. Her outfit, which referenced her character Mira wearing a sleeping bag to the Met Gala, became a viral sensation.

Yungblud’s Ozzy Tribute

British singer Yungblud paid tribute to his late mentor, Ozzy Osbourne, by wearing a bejeweled cross necklace gifted to him in 2022. The piece, crafted by his girlfriend’s father, was a poignant symbol of their connection. Yungblud’s leather pants and goth-inspired look aligned with his brand, while his decision to remove his jacket to showcase the necklace highlighted the emotional significance of the moment.

Tate McRae’s Sheer Sensation

Tate McRae captivated the crowd with a white silk chiffon gown that was as sheer as it was elegant. The dress, crafted by Ludovic de Saint Sernin, took 134 hours to create and featured a pleated bra top and matching underwear. The ethereal look drew comparisons to a “Greek Goddess,” showcasing the label’s expertise in blending lingerie and red carpet aesthetics.

Doja Cat’s ‘80s Glamour and Edible Prop

Doja Cat made a splash in a voluminous blonde wig and a harlequin-patterned Balmain dress, channeling 1980s glamour. Her performance on the red carpet included a viral moment where she applied MAC lipstick from a lipstick-shaped clutch and took a bite, revealing her new role as a MAC ambassador. The edible prop, created by TikTok pastry chef Amaury Guichon, added a playful twist to her already iconic look.

Tyla’s Reimagined Chanel

South African singer Tyla reworked an archival Chanel piece, transforming a sleeveless top from the Spring-Summer 1993 collection into a skintight minidress. As a Pandora brand ambassador, she accessorized with jewels from the Talisman collection, offering a modern twist on a classic design. This creative approach highlighted the evolving nature of fashion and its ability to reinvent itself.

Conan Gray’s Denim Ensemble

Conan Gray made a bold statement with a nautical-themed denim outfit featuring exaggerated puff sleeves, a cinched corset waist, and towering platform shoes. Designed by Erik Charlotte, the theatrical look was a testament to Gray’s gender-fluid style and willingness to take risks on the red carpet. The heavy denim, weighing 30 pounds, was a challenge that Gray navigated with ease.

Katseye’s Ensemble Mastery

The LA-based girl group Katseye demonstrated effective ensemble dressing with head-to-toe Dolce & Gabbana outfits. Each member’s look balanced individuality with cohesive themes, incorporating satiny black fabrics and sparkle. From conical bras to bejeweled headpieces, the group showcased a range of styles that reflected their creative vision.

Additional Highlights

Other notable appearances included Ariana Grande, Ice Spice, Chance the Rapper, and Rosé, who won Song of the Year. The event also featured performances by Lady Gaga, who left early to perform at her own concert, and Lenny Kravitz, who made a striking appearance in a tailored suit.

The 2025 MTV Video Music Awards proved once again that the red carpet is a stage for innovation, self-expression, and artistic flair. With each look telling a unique story, the event set a new standard for fashion and entertainment.
